As I posted earlier, my gadgeteer was quite the lame one in the early game. I picked him because I thought he would be an interesting party member and might add to the adventure. No thought was ever given to would he/she help me beat the game.
It is quite conceiveable that at games end, he might be my most powerful member. His omnigun is getting stronger and stronger and now takes just about any ammo. But it is the gadgets that he can create that are turning him into a power house. One devise I am using heavily is the port-a-potty. The noxious fumes this gadet creates is equivelant to the piercing pipes of the Bard. And like the piercing pipes it never runs out of charges (but like the piercing pipes it does us stamina). I am not powerful enough to use the heal all gadget I created but once, I am that will be one load off my priest. His attributes are great in that at level 15 he has maxed out dex and intel and is now getting the expert skills. But I made some mistakes in skill point allocation in the early game and I'm paying the price for being a little behind where I should be but overall I am very pleased. Curiously, Wiz 8 pulled of the gadgeteer profession better than Arcanium, which was supposed to be all about gadgets and magic. |

I love my Gagdeteer also (Level 11). I find it quite enjoyable to see what he will do to the Omnigun next. And the Gagdetes are absolutely wonderful. The Jack in the Box has saved my but on a few occaisions. It is also nice to know he will get a heal all in the future.
As to Arcanum, I really enjoyed the game and if Wizardry 8 had not come out I would probably still be playing it. I loved the challenge of playing a technologist and found with the right mix of skills they were very powerful. I thought the magic side of things was way overbalanced and made the game to easy with only the use of a few low level spells. |
